10 | ## Poolifier vs other pools benchmark | |
11 | ||
12 | To compare poolifier pools performance vs other pools performance we chose to use [hyperfine](https://github.com/sharkdp/hyperfine). | |
13 | We chose to use this tool because it allows to run isolated Node.js processes so that each pool does not impact each other. | |

21 | ## How to run benchmarks | |
22 | ||
23 | ### Internal | |
24 | ||
25 | To run the internal benchmark you just need to navigate to the root of poolifier project and run `npm run benchmark` | |
26 | ||
27 | ## Versus other pools | |
28 | ||
29 | To run the benchmark versus other pools you will need to: | |
30 | ||
31 | - [Install hyperfine](https://github.com/sharkdp/hyperfine#installation) | |
32 | - Run the `./bench.sh` into the `versus-external-pools` folder |
